133,195 is a composite number, odd.
133,195 (one hundred thirty-three thousand one hundred ninety-five) is an odd 6-digit number. It is a composite number with 8 divisors, and factors as 5 × 17 × 1,567. Written other ways, in hexadecimal, 0x2084B.
